Taming Susan performs a
high-energy mix of hard rock and pop songs
Top-Forty 80’s, 90’s & current Rock,
along with a few classics. The band has been
together since 2001 and has played numerous events,
cabarets and clubs in western Canada. Taming Susan
is in regular rotation at Saskatchewan’s top night
clubs and has shared the stage with some of Canada’s
top classic rock acts including Prism, Harlequin,
Headpins and Doug & the Slugs. Female and male lead
vocals are featured in a non-stop, tight show.
Taming Susan does accurate covers
and a few of their own unique versions of your
favourite music. They are big fans of non-stop music
in long medleys. Dance and party music are the
priority. The music ranges from No Doubt, Joan Jett
and Evanescence to Ozzy Osbourne, AC/DC and Bon Jovi.
The choice of music shows off
lead singer, Suzy Diamond’s amazing voice and range
of styles. The band has a simple mantra:
"the audience gets what the audience wants!"
The band members believe that
music is meant to be played, not computer sequenced.
Therefore everything you hear at the show is live,
even if it means playing with hands and feet. All
band players play multiple instruments and sing,
making use of guitars, bass, percussion, keyboards,
guitar synthesizers, and keyboard pedals (a la Geddy
Lee!). If you hear it, somebody played it! Oh yeah
and there’s lots of lights, flailing about,
silliness, and a fog machine too ... it’s not rock
‘n roll without a fog machine!
